Firefighters in Tennessee earn a median salary of $49,300 per year ($4,108/month). This is 14.3% below the national average of $57,551. Tennessee ranks #30 out of 50 states for Firefighters pay. Approximately 7,020 people work in this occupation across Tennessee. Salaries increased by 4.2% compared to 2024.

About This Job: Firefighters

Control and extinguish fires or respond to emergency situations where life, property, or the environment is at risk. Duties may include fire prevention, emergency medical service, hazardous material response, search and rescue, and disaster assistance.

Salary Range: Firefighters in Tennessee

Salaries for Firefighters in Tennessee range from $33,910 at the 10th percentile (entry level) to $70,460 at the 90th percentile (experienced). The middle 50% earn between $39,360 and $61,670.

Data Source & Methodology

Salary data is sourced from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) survey, 2025 estimates. The OEWS survey covers approximately 1.1 million establishments nationwide.

Annual salaries are calculated based on a standard 2,080-hour work year. Actual compensation may vary based on experience, education, employer, and local market conditions. Figures do not include benefits, bonuses, or overtime pay.
